New study aims to keep kidney patients out of the hospital
NCT ID NCT05805709
First seen Nov 01, 2025 · Last updated May 01, 2026 · Updated 33 times
Summary
This study tests whether a special care program helps adults recover from acute kidney injury better than usual care. About 2,145 participants will be randomly assigned to either the program or standard follow-up. The goal is to see if the program leads to fewer days in the hospital over 90 days and improves kidney health.
